Induction motor - Wikipedia

An induction motor or asynchronous motor is an AC electric motor in which the electric current in the rotor needed to produce torque is obtained by electromagnetic induction from the magnetic field of the stator winding. An induction motor can therefore be made without electrical connections to the rotor. An induction motor's rotor can be either wound type or squirrel-cage type.

Induction machine | Construction | Principle of operation ...

23-01-2014· More than 85% of motors used in industries are induction motors. It has a constant speed operation. It is a singly fed machine i.e. the rotor does not need to be excited as in the case of synchronous motor. It runs at the speed little less than the synchronous speed. Hence it is called as asynchronous machine.

Linear induction motor - Wikipedia

History. The history of linear electric motors can be traced back at least as far as the 1840s to the work of Charles Wheatstone at King's College in London, but Wheatstone's model was too inefficient to be practical. A feasible linear induction motor is described in US patent 782312 (1905; inventor Alfred Zehden of Frankfurt-am-Main), and is for driving trains or lifts.

Construction and Principle of Operation - Permanent …

construction and principle of operation Permanent magnet synchronous machines generally have same operating and performance characteristics as synchronous machines. A permanent magnet machine can have a configuration almost identical to that of the conventional synchronous machines with absence of slip rings and a field winding.
